Book Description

1986
Beautifully illustrated magnum opus of great Renaissance theorist who reintroduced the glories of ancient architecture and applied musical and mathematical principles to achieve perfection of proportion in architectural design. Reprinted from extremely rare British edition. 68 black-and-white plates.

The author of this book is often cited as the ideal of a Renaissance man, an architect, writer, musician, painter and by some accounts an amazing athlete. This book is based upon the Leone edition, a 1755 English translation of Alberti's original work from the 1400's. Alberta has a very modern succinct style. The chapters include many subchapters to help organize the information. He covers all the aspects of architecture and construction from laying the foundations to the wood joinery in the rafters, to adding the classical facade. He reduces classical design to a series of rules, and proportions, most of which are still followed today when a classical facade is desired. Alberti wrote with one foot in the modern world and one foot in the Renaissance world. He still respects some of the superstitions of his time, but all in all it is a dry book? I would not recommend this book to anybody unless they have a strong desire to learn about classical or Renaissance architecture. The Leone edition also includes many very good plates of his drawings. These drawing are incredible for their time period and more informative than the majority of pictures in most modern architectural books. I became interested in this book because of the plates portraying the construction of construction crane, but the font ruined the book for me. The publisher kept to the original 1755 font style. I'm sure there is some value to this, but it cut the readability factor in half. What could have been an enjoyable book was reduced to slogging through paragraph by paragraph, so (lector caveat) reader bewares?
